Visited this while in Atlanta last week with a couple of friends. The experience is one big advertisement but is very well designed. The size of the spaces, the visuals, the interactions, and especially the sound design were very well done. The design made what could have been boring or overwhelming a very enjoyable experience.

Some things they leave out. No mention of the Cola wars or their most famous competitor. Also no mention of cocaine in the original formula even in the myths and legends section. That section could have been a lot larger actually. I've heard things about Coke and Mentos, cleaning car batteries, pop rocks, dissolving pennies-don't recall seeing any of that in here.
